In business since 2001, Adrian’s was originally located in the old flight school building and is now located in the new Airport Tower Building at the Langley Regional Airport.
Adrian’s at the Airport is a fully licensed restaurant that offers the best sunsets in Langley! Open for lunch and dinner, it has served the Langley community, airport pilots and local industry. Adrian’s is dedicated to serving reasonably priced food and beverages that satisfy a variety of palates. Steak, pasta, chicken, Greek food, seafood and more are always prepared with the very best and freshest ingredients possible. Having already gained a reputation for great food, generous portions and memorable functions, it is Langley’s best-kept secret!

Ann Marie’s Cafe will take you back to simpler times with its 1950s style menu and service. Specializing in hamburgers, milkshakes, and some of the best breakfast in town!
Nestled into the country feel of South Langley, the Artful Dodger Pub & Liquor Store is a unique destination for country and city dwellers alike. It may just be the last pub in BC to have a horse paddock where you can ride Ol’ Blackie to set him loose, and enjoy a satiating meal with a cold beer or two.
